What affects the price

Several things change the final bill when you replace a roof. The total area of your home is the biggest factor, followed by the specific materials you choose, like asphalt shingles versus metal or tile. We also look at the pitch or slope of your roof and how many layers of old material need to be pulled off before we start. If there is hidden wood rot or damaged decking underneath, that adds to the labor and supplies required.

What is single-ply roofing membrane suitable for?

Single-ply roofing membranes, like TPO and EPDM, are often used for flat or low-slope roofs. They offer excellent weather resistance and durability. These membranes are a popular choice for commercial buildings but can also be used on certain residential structures. How is roofing tar typically used?

Roofing tar is primarily used as a sealant and adhesive for various roofing applications. It's often used to seal joints, cracks, and around roof penetrations like vents. What's the best way to seal an RV roof?

Sealing an RV roof effectively involves cleaning the surface and applying a specialized RV roof sealant. Products like silicone or EPDM sealants are designed to withstand UV rays and temperature changes. Pay close attention to seams, vents, and around fixtures where leaks often start.
